Ebay Offers Seller Protections During Australia Floods

Ebay Offers Seller Protections During Australia Floods

eBay has announced a seller protection policy in response to the devastating floods in Australia. This policy provides support to sellers affected in New South Wales, Western Australia, Victoria, and Tasmania. The measures include late delivery rate exemptions, cancellation defect removal, protection against 'item not received' disputes, and removal of negative and neutral feedback. This aims to help sellers navigate the challenges posed by the floods. To qualify for the protection, sellers are required to upload valid tracking information promptly.

Air Freight Challenges for Electronics Shipping Grow

Air Freight Challenges for Electronics Shipping Grow

International air freight of dangerous goods requires careful attention to documentation and packaging. Essential documents include MSDS/TDS reports, UN38.3 test reports, and air transport certification to ensure cargo safety and compliance. Packaging must be sturdy and impact-resistant, with batteries individually insulated and clearly labeled. Products with built-in batteries must be powered off. External/pure batteries require packaging according to dangerous goods standards. Special circumstances may require additional reinforcement and separate compartment loading to ensure safe and efficient delivery.
